| `setuser` | A tool for running a command as another user. Easier to use than `su`, has a smaller attack vector than `sudo`, and unlike `chpst` this tool sets `$HOME` correctly. Available as `/sbin/setuser`. |
|
||||
| `install_clean` | A tool for installing `apt` packages that automatically cleans up after itself. All arguments are passed to `apt-get -y install --no-install-recommends` and after installation the apt caches are cleared. To include recommended packages, add `--install-recommends`. |
